Hair growth treatments containing biotin, caffeine, or essential oils such as rosemary can aid hair growth. Many dermatologists recommend external treatments like minoxidil, which is widely used for hair loss. Minoxidil stimulates blood flow to the scalp and revitalizes dormant follicles, resulting in new hair growth over time.
Hydrafacial is a gentle, multi-step skincare treatment designed to cleanse, exfoliate, and hydrate the skin. This innovative procedure removes dead skin cells, extracts impurities, and infuses the skin with nourishing serums. Using the unique Vortex-Fusion technology, Hydrafacial pushes beneficial ingredients deep into the skin while clearing away dirt and debris.

Full-body laser hair removal is a cosmetic procedure utilizing a specialized laser to target and destroy hair follicles on specific body areas, giving a permanent solution to remove body hair. The laser produces a concentrated beam of light that is absorbed by the pigment in the hair follicle, destroying it and stopping further growth.
